Record and development:
On-line poker emerged within the belated 1990s as a result of advancements in technology in addition to internet. 1st internet poker area, Planet Poker, was released in 1998, attracting a little but enthusiastic neighborhood. But was in the early 2000s that on-line poker practiced exponential growth, mostly as a result of the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
